The Joint Corp. Names Debbie L. Gonzalez as New CMO
The Joint Corp., the nation's largest chiropractic care provider, has appointed Debbie L. Gonzalez as its new Chief Marketing Officer, effective October 7, 2025. She replaces Lori Abou Habib and brings extensive experience in leading global brand transformations and marketing capabilities for multi-site retail and health and wellness concepts.
Gonzalez has a proven track record in franchise operations and the wellness industry. She previously led the vision of the wellness franchise membership model at Massage Envy, further fortifying her expertise in this field. Before joining The Joint Corp., Gonzalez served as CMO for various public, private, and consulting companies, driving brand development, performance marketing, customer acquisition, digital strategies, and innovation roadmaps.
She has also held senior marketing leadership roles at other prominent healthcare companies such as Healthgrades and WebMD, demonstrating her deep understanding of the health and wellness sector.
